BACKSTORY:
Professor Vikram Vetal descended from Kasivarian exiles, who took refuge in Abbayor, and cross-bred with Abbayorians. Him and his family retained enough knowledge of the mystic arts from their home planet to be considered minor wizards even. When Vikram grew up, he became a renowned robotics professor and independent researcher, who developed a type of drone called a SLAIG (Self-Learning-Adaptive-Information-Gatherer). They were helmet shaped drones with a question mark emblem, that essentially flew around and had a lot of tools for finding, gathering, and compiling information based on the given directives. They would be ideal for studying things, finding obscure information, and spying on people. They could even give suggestions based on that information afterwards.
The SLAIGs themselves were considered by Vikram to be a early prototype, and were not at all available on the market, but displays did earn him a lot of funding. He intended to incorporate magic into their design, but the biggest roadblock for that was that no available metal that could hold or conduct enough magical charge to do more than a few minor cantrips. At least no metal available that was compatible with his technology. Day after day he would send out his SLAIGs to look for an answer. One nugget of info led to another, and then another, until he found himself an entire quadrant away examining a large meteorite near planet Woad. After mining it with specialized mining drones for weeks, he eventually got hold of a supply of what he was looking for. An undocumented reddish metal that shone with powerful arcane energies.
When he came into contact with it, he felt it's power flowing into his Kasivar blood, and decided to name it Elysium, based off how it overwhelmed with joy it made him feel. While traveling home, He wasted no time creating a new magitech SLAIG out of it, and directed it to learn magic and explore it's potential. The SLAIG did so, learning new, eventually powerful, magical abilities while gathering large swaths of information. When he got home, Vikram was at the beginnings of mental instability from his prolonged exposure to the magical radiation of the Elysium. From this point on he neglected other aspects of his life.Then, with help from the knowledge and instruction of the Magic SLAIG, the professor worked tirelessly on improving it's AI to near sentience. An act which was highly illegal. Through this, Enigmus was born.
The SLAIG materialized itself a humanoid body (see avatar) and started to hold prolonged telepathic conversations with its creator, teaching him many many things. It's magical abilities exponentially grew, to the point where it could perform feats that Vikram could hardly even comprehend, even as caster himself. For example, it would manifest avatars of light that would appear on points across the galaxy, gathering and sharing more information than the crazed man could handle. Eventually, Vikram went off the deep end into madness, dubbing his creation Enigmus, God of the Unknown. He would spend days at a time learning from it while kneeling at it's feet, until he himself was half dead. When inspectors came into his lab, he would fail to even notice them, while they would not fail to be appalled at his state.
Eventually, Enigmus informed him that the authorities of Abbayor had figured out what had happened. His funds were recalled, and they had sent him an ultimatum. Defend his actions in a court of law, or they would dismantle his machines and lock him in an asylum. Warped with anguish, he yelled for answers over and over again, until he found one in particular that struck him in the core of his being. Following what he heard from his mechanical "Deity", he invoked powerful dark magic, and fused his being within Enigmus. It went to court on his behalf, claiming/proving that he was Vikram, and using his extensive knowledge of the law combined with hypnotic suggestion on the jury, he got himself off the hook, even through the empire's harsh legal system.
